    • Llena de misterio y un sistema mágico intrigante, la fantasía contemporánea YA de Tracy Deonn reinventa la leyenda del Rey Arturo, entrelazando tradiciones populares sureñas y Black Girl Magic en una historia moderna de dolor, poder y autodescubrimiento. Tras la muerte de su madre en un accidente, Bree Matthews, de dieciséis años, busca escapar de los recuerdos de su familia y su hogar. Un programa residencial para estudiantes brillantes en UNC-Chapel Hill parece ser la solución, hasta que, en su primera noche, es testigo de un ataque mágico. Un demonio volador se alimenta de energías humanas, y una sociedad secreta de estudiantes "Legendborn" caza a estas criaturas. Un misterioso mago adolescente que se hace llamar "Merlín" intenta borrar de la memoria de Bree lo que vio, pero su fracaso desata la magia única de Bree y un recuerdo enterrado relacionado con la noche de la muerte de su madre. Al descubrir que hay más en su muerte de lo que parece, Bree se infiltra en Legendborn para buscar la verdad, reclutando a Nick, un Legendborn autoexiliado. Juntos, se adentran en los secretos de la sociedad y se acercan el uno al otro. Sin embargo, cuando los Legendborn revelan su conexión con los caballeros del Rey Arturo y una inminente guerra mágica, Bree debe decidir hasta dónde llegará por la verdad y si usará su magia para combatir o unirse a la lucha.

      Henry, un uomo di oltre sessant'anni, vive sulla barca di amici e ha avuto un'esistenza segnata dalla sfortuna e dalla crudeltà femminile. Nonostante la sua solitudine e le difficoltà economiche, conserva un certo fascino. Daisy, una drammaturga di successo, ha anch'essa superato i sessant'anni e vive in un cottage di campagna, riflettendo sul vuoto affettivo che nessun uomo potrà più colmare, pur desiderando ancora di essere amata. Quando Henry si offre come giardiniere, Daisy inizialmente è scettica, ma la sua necessità di affetto la porta ad accoglierlo nella sua vita. La tensione sessuale tra i due cresce lentamente, tanto che Daisy perde di vista la vera natura di Henry, ignorando gli avvertimenti di amici e figlia, che esprimono preoccupazione. In questo romanzo, l'autrice della saga dei Cazalet condivide una tragica esperienza personale, rivelandosi con sincerità e umiltà. "Perdersi" è un ritratto di un plagio psicologico e un profondo scavo nella mente malata, offrendo una testimonianza preziosa e confermando il suo straordinario talento narrativo.

      Hacia el año 1937, Shanghai está considerada el París del continente asiático. En la sofisticada y opulenta ciudad, donde conviven mendigos, millonarios, gángsters, jugadores y artistas, la vida sonríe a las hermanas Pearl y May Chin, hijas de un acaudalado hombre de negocios. De temperamentos casi opuestos, las dos son hermosas y jóvenes y, pese a haber sido criadas en el seno de una familia de valores tradicionales, visten a la última moda, posan para los artistas publicitarios y viven con la sola preocupación de asimilar lo que llega de Occidente. Pero cuando la fortuna familiar sufre un golpe irreversible, el futuro de Pearl y May se tiñe de precariedad e incertidumbre. Con los bombardeos japoneses a las puertas de la ciudad, las hermanas iniciarán un largo viaje que las llevará a California, donde su estrecha relación se pondrá a prueba. Sin embargo, a pesar de los celos y la rivalidad, ambas lucharán por permanecer unidas, a la vez que intentarán hallar fuerzas para salir adelante en unas más que difíciles circunstancias. Después de cautivar a cientos de miles de lectores con El abanico de seda, Lisa See abre una nueva ventana a un mundo asombroso. Cuajada de detalles históricos y maravillosos personajes, Dos chicas de Shanghai es una novela sobre la complejidad de los sentimientos que anidan en el seno de la familia y marcan el destino de las personas.

    • The Whiteoak family, of English descent, resides at Jalna, a large estate in Ontario named after the Indian city where the founders, Captain Philip Whiteoak and his wife Adeline, first met. Much time has passed since that fateful encounter. Now, in the 1920s, the indomitable Adeline, a grandmother and widow, holds the family together as she eagerly anticipates celebrating her hundredth birthday with her children and grandchildren. Among them is young Wakefield, clever and mischievous, always scheming to avoid studying and snatch slices of cake, and Renny, the charming head of the family who conceals a sensitive soul. Life at Jalna flows peacefully until two new daughters-in-law disrupt the balance: the young Pheasant, the illegitimate daughter of a neighbor, whose arrival is seen as an affront, and the delightful Alayne, a career-driven American whose grace enchants everyone, especially the men in the household. With light, elegant prose and a delightful ironic perspective, Mazo de la Roche tells the story of three generations set against the beauty of the Canadian landscape and the tranquility of unspoiled nature.

Set over two thousand years ago on the clam and fertile shores of the Black Sea, Naomi Mitchison's The Corn King and the Spring Queen tells of ancient civilisations where tenderness, beauty and love vie with brutality and dark magic. Erif Der, a young witch, is compelled by her father to marry his powerful rival, Tarrik the Corn King, so becoming the Spring Queen. Forced by her father, she uses her magic spells to try and break Tarrik's power. But one night Tarrik rescues Sphaeros, an Hellenic philosopher, from a shipwreck. Sphaeros in turn rescues Tarrik from near death and so breaks the enchantment that has bound him. And so begins for Tarrik a Quest - a fabulous voyage of discovery which will bring him new knowledge and which will reunite him with his beautiful Spring Queen.
